Moldova issues stamps dedicated to national leader Heydar Aliyev
Baku, April 20 (AZERTAC). Moldova’s state-owned enterprise «Poşta Moldovei» issued series of four postage stamps dedicated to the National Leader of Azerbaijan Heydar Aliyev.
The stamps were issued in the form of a small sheet. Each sheet has 24 stamps of four species. Face value is the amount the stamp is worth as postage. In this case, each stamp worth 1.2 lei in postage. Official presentation of the stamps is scheduled for May on the eve of national leader Heydar Aliyev’s birthday. State officials of the Republic of Moldova, MPs, members of the Cabinet of Ministers, heads of embassies and international organizations accredited in Moldova, scientists, cultural figures, as well as media representatives and members of the Congress of Azerbaijanis of Moldova will reportedly be invited to the presentation ceremony.
